Witness for the prosecution David Pecker is back on the stand in former President Trump's criminal hush money trial in New York City. The former National Enquirer publisher allegedly paid Playboy model Karen McDougal 150-grand as part of an alleged "catch-and-kill scheme" to squash an affair story involving the former President.
